Achieving the Perfect Cheese Blend
Using both Parmesan and mozzarella adds depth to your pasta. Parmesan brings a nutty richness, while mozzarella offers that coveted melty texture—perfect for cozying up with a warm bowl of pasta. Don’t skimp on grating fresh Parmesan; the flavor difference is substantial.
Timing is Everything
To ensure your veggies remain vibrant and somewhat crunchy, add them to the pasta just a few minutes before it’s done cooking. This helps retain their nutritional value and bite, making each forkful a delightful mix of textures.

What is the best way to store leftovers?
Storing your Cozy Winter Vegetable Parmesan Pasta is simple!
- Refrigeration: Allow the pasta to cool, then store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
- Freezing: If you want to keep it longer, freeze it in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. Just make sure to reheat it thoroughly when you’re ready to enjoy it again!

Penne Pasta with Winter Vegetables
- Total Time: 25 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A delicious and healthy dish featuring penne pasta and mixed winter vegetables.
Ingredients
- 8 oz penne pasta
- 2 cups mixed winter vegetables (carrots, Brussels sprouts, kale)
- 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 tbsp fresh herbs (thyme or parsley), chopped
Instructions
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ook the penne until al dente (about 8-10 minutes), then drain, reserving some pasta water.
- In a skillet over medium heat, add olive oil. Sauté minced garlic and mixed winter vegetables for 5-7 minutes until tender.
- Season veggies with salt and pepper. Add drained pasta and a splash of reserved water; toss gently to combine.
- Remove from heat, mix in half of the Parmesan until melted.
- Serve in bowls topped with remaining cheese and fresh herbs.
Notes
- This dish can be customized with your favorite vegetables.
- Ensure the pasta is cooked al dente for the best texture.
